Product specifications
Category | Primary Antibodies |
Immunogen Target | Leukocyte Immunoglobulin Like Receptor Subfamily B, Member 3 (LILRB3) |
Host | Rabbit |
Reactivity | Mouse |
Recommended Dilution | WB: 0.01-2 µg/ml, IHC: 5-20 µg/ml, IF/ICC: 5-20 µg/ml. Optimal dilutions/concentrations should be determined by the end user. |
Clonality | Polyclonal |
Conjugation | Unconjugated |
Purification | Purified by antigen-specific affinity chromatography, followed by Protein A affinity chromatography. |
Size 1 | 100 µl |
Size 2 | 200 µl |
Size 3 | 1 ml |
Form | Liquid |
Tested Applications | WB, IHC, IF/ICC |
Buffer | 0.01 M PBS, pH 7.4, containing 0.05% Proclin-300, 50% glycerol. |
Availability | Shipped within 5-7 working days. |
Storage | Aliquot and store at -20°C. Avoid repeated freeze/thaw cycles. |
Dry Ice | No |
UniProt ID | P97484 |
Alias | Leukocyte immunoglobulin-like receptor subfamily B member 3,Leukocyte immunoglobulin-like receptor 3,HL9,ILT5,LIR3,PIRB,CD85A,ILT-5,LIR-3,PIR-B,LILRA6,CD85 antigen-like family member A,Immunoglobulin-like transcript 5,Monocyte inhibitory receptor HL9 |
Background | Antibody anti-LILRB3 |
Status | RUO |
Descripción
LILRB3 (Leukocyte Immunoglobulin-Like Receptor B3) is a member of the leukocyte immunoglobulin-like receptor (LILR) family, a group of receptors involved in regulating the immune response. LILRB3, also known as CD85A or ILT5 (Immunoglobulin-like Transcript 5), is predominantly expressed on myeloid cells, including monocytes, macrophages, neutrophils, and dendritic cells. These receptors play a crucial role in immune regulation by mediating inhibitory signals that prevent excessive activation of the immune system, contributing to the maintenance of immune homeostasis. LILRB3 belongs to the inhibitory subfamily of LILR receptors, which means it primarily dampens immune responses. It achieves this through the recruitment of tyrosine phosphatases, which inhibit activating signaling pathways, thereby reducing inflammatory responses and promoting immune tolerance. This regulation is important for preventing autoimmune reactions and minimizing tissue damage during inflammatory processes.
